Cleveland,
Ohio (AP)--Wendy 0. Williams, punk rock star was charged with pandering
obscenity following a Jan. concert in Cleveland. Williams is the leader
of the Plasmatics. She
was accused of appearing on stage wearing a bikini type bottom with
black tape covering her nipples and shaving cream on her body from the
waist up that allegedly came off during her preformance. Williams was
also accussed of making suggestive gestures with a sledge hamrnar and a
microphone. Pandering
obscenity is a first degree misdemeaner, carrying a maximum penalty of 6
months in jail and a one thousand dollar fine. A five man, three woman
jury was chosen yesterday and the trial will begin today. The
prosecutions case against the 29 year old entertainer was expected to
include a video tape of the January 21 show at the Agora nightclub and
testimony from police officers from the vice squad department who
attended the preformance. Miss
Williams, calling the charges a "collossal waste of tax-payer's
money" appeared in municipal court sporting a black-on-blonde
mohawk hair cut and wearing a black leather jacket and skin tight red
pants. The courtroom was packed with reporters and spectaters, including
young Plasmatics fans dressed in tee shirts, jeans, leather jackets, and
chains. The rest of
Miss William's bank set in the court room. Other
spectaters, including some disappointed fans hoping for a close up view
of Williams crowded the hallway out side the court room and pressed
against the doors for a look inside. Record company
officials standing near by conteded that publicity from the case would --not
hurt William's career but insisted that she is serious about fighting
the charges. "She didn't start it, remember" said Bruce
Kirkland president of Stiff America, Williams' record company. "She
didn't ask to be arrested. We feel the whole thing is pretty ridiculus
Kirkland said. Attomies for
Williams said the charge was "vague and overbroad". A
Plasmatics spokesman said her preformance was mild compared to stripe
shows operating in Cleveland Ohio and other cities. |
